Curious.. What exactly is the big deal with running a bigger size in the right carb?
 
Reply
Old Aug 18, 2004 | 01:05 PM
  #14  
garyc660R's Avatar
Elite Pro Rider
Joined: Jan 2000
Posts: 6,996
Likes: 0
Default CHECK THIS OUT!

The Raptor has 3 intake valves.....both being fed by the left and right carbs. BUT, the right side carb feeds the center intake valve more than the left....meaning it has a bigger port and more valve surface area too feed than the left carb. Hense the need for larger mains on the right side carb.
